Fat Boys BBQ
Kissimmee, Florida
While the large pork sandwich was more than filling, the fries were tasty, and the price was right, it just didn't excite us the way others have.
Hungry Harry's
Land O' Lakes, Florida
A long-time local favorite, with good portions, good sauce, and great beans, but do yourself a favor, and DON'T ask for french fries!
Interstate BBQ
Memphis, Tennessee
It don't get any better than this! The BBQ pro's rank them #2 in the country, but they're our #1 all-time favorite. The meat is juicy, tender, and sweet, but the secret is in their sauce!
Louis's BBQ Shack
Mims, Florida
Good chopped pork, great side dishes...the only room for improvement here would be the sauces. Only order the large sandwich if you're REALLY hungry!
Sim's BBQ
Little Rock, Arkansas
Located in the hood, but all are welcome, and the sign on the door says it all! Huge portions, and on request, the absolute hottest sauce known to man!
Smokey Pig BBQ
Bowling Green, Kentucky
Really good BBQ, good sides, great desserts, and about a mile from the Corvette Museum. Just ask any of the local's how to get there. We once rated it a five, until we tried a few of the others!
Wild Oak Smokehouse
Leesburg, Florida
Very similar to Hungry Harry's, except the pork was chopped coarse, and they DID have fries. The hot BBQ sauce is done to perfection!

Kansas City has ribs, in Texas it's brisket, the Carolinas are famous for their vinegar-based sauce, and the South has yet another version. It's ALL barbeque, and it's much more than just cookin' on the grille!

BBQ'ing is a combination of the right wood for the fire, the proper cut of meat that's cooked for just the right amount of time, and the perfect blend of spices that becomes the sauce.

Do all that right, and you've created some great-tasting barbeque!
